
Battlefield 6, the much-anticipated game from EA, has launched and quickly become a hit on Steam. Within the first half-hour of release, over 500,000 people were playing simultaneously, according to Steam’s numbers. Currently, only the free-to-play games Dota 2 and Counter-Strike 2 have more players online.
At press time, Battlefield 6 stands at more than 606,000 concurrent players on Steam.
Battlefield 6 had a huge launch, with one expert estimating almost 2 million preorders and over $100 million in revenue before it even came out. And just since we started writing this, the game has gained over 100,000 new players on Steam!

Battlefield 6 is also playable on PlayStation 5 and Xbox Series X|S. Unlike Steam, which provides current player counts, Sony and Microsoft don’t publicly share that information.
Battlefield 6 servers seem to be handling the large number of players connecting so far. To manage the high demand, players are currently being put in queues. For the latest updates, you can save TopMob’s Battlefield 6 server status page.
